Image description

Le Curé et le Mort; Fable from Book VII, no. 11 of La Fontaine's fables, first published in 1668; Jean de la Fontaine (1621-95) French author, poet and moralist; a priest accompanies the body of a dead person to a funeral and as he travels in the carriage with the corpse, thinks only of the money and rewards he will receive for his work; the carriage overturns and the priest himself is killed; the moral of this tale is that greed is punished; it is also a satire on the cupidity of the clergy;
